Are you a successful woman in an unhappy marriage facing the decision to divorce? This show educates and empowers women in choosing to advocate for themselves, divorce with dignity, and protect their families and rights. Listen to: -Gain clarity on the divorce process -Protect your rights and assets -Overcome the fear of leaving an unhappy marriage and move towards a happier and healthier life Over the last 20 years, host Heather Quick has been focusing on advocating for exclusively women in divorce and family law. Spousal support is one of the most misunderstood and emotionally charged parts of divorce. Many people assume it’s automatic, permanent, or based on who “deserves” it. In reality, courts follow specific legal standards that consider income, career sacrifices, earning capacity, and the length of the marriage. Without understanding how these decisions are made, you could agree to terms that impact your finances for years.
